Non-tariff measures (NTMs) have become increasingly important in
international trade as tariffs get limited by the WTO. More and
more creativity is being used by countries to regulate trade in
sectors of national interest and stay WTO compliant at the same
time. It is all about how well policy-makers are able to make use
of the ambiguity in the WTO Agreements negotiated decades ago to
benefit their domestic industry. For exporters, just being aware of
NTMs will not suffice. They have to be well versed with them, among
other aspects of trade. Attempts have been made to demystify NTMs
by explaining the concepts of the WTO SPS and TBT Agreements hidden
behind legal language and clearly explain what can be the norm and
what is a violation. This book also looks at NTM regulations by
countries where India has export potential, such as automobiles,
chemicals, toys, textiles, etc., and the difference between policy
making of developed and developing nations. It cannot end without
touching upon what India needs to do to discipline its domestic
regulatory environment from the view of impact assessment and
market surveillance. Both are related to the effective
implementation of a regulation and thus need discussion in today's
context.
